If you didn’t show up at the Trois Brasseurs in DDO last night for the fifth anniversary party, then you missed out on a fabulous time. Host Sam Pergantis was at his usual best making everyone feel more like a guest in his home. Notably absent were his wife and daughter due to a scheduling problem with the parents/teachers night. As per usual, Sam spared no expense in providing entertainment in the form of the Hi-Fins as great a British Invasion/60’s tribute band that you will run into in this part of the world. I have followed the careers of these talented musicians for several years now and they are getting better and better. I noticed many of the “senior” members of the audience singing along to tunes from the sixties. The food, as always was delicious. Delicious canapés and other appetizers were brought out while we pondered the menu and I enjoyed a Caesar cocktail. Then I ordered French Onion Soup which was amazingly good. Shirley enjoyed a Flammekueches which loosely translates to a pizza with various vegetables and cheese baked on a traditional flatbread with your choice of tomato garlic or creamy nutmeg sauce. Large enough for two and some left over to take home. We had to leave after the first set due to other commitments but I would guess that the well attended event is still in party mode as I type these words. Thank you, Sam, for another great evening.
